Output 7c620dbc0887789d0208fcbb695c87e0d98d31c53a7d19403ac82b0a6a943c24:2

value
20523739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9847eb074500ddd92d9cd513e93aacf9e0e19617 OP_EQUAL
address
3FaCnf6wj33u9AZFqG5RSKDNagoJPUBf3k
transaction
7c620dbc0887789d0208fcbb695c87e0d98d31c53a7d19403ac82b0a6a943c24
spent
true